Emerging Advancements in Electric Vehicle Technology

As the world accelerates towards sustainability, electric vehicles (EVs) are at the forefront of transportation innovation. The rapid advancements in EV technology are transforming how we think about mobility. For instance, the latest developments in battery efficiency promise longer ranges and faster charging times, addressing two major challenges faced by current EV users.

Battery Innovation: Beyond Lithium-Ion

The industry is moving beyond traditional lithium-ion batteries, exploring solid-state and lithium-sulfur technologies. Companies like QuantumScape are pioneering solid-state batteries, which offer higher energy density and enhanced safety. These advancements could lead to vehicles with ranges exceeding 500 miles on a single charge, changing the landscape of EV adoption.

Smart Grid Integration

Smart grid technology is another groundbreaking development. By connecting EVs to a smart grid, energy usage can be optimized, and excess energy stored in batteries can be sent back to the grid during peak times, balancing supply and demand. This bi-directional charging capability is a significant step towards achieving energy independence and stability.

Case Study: Oslo’s Electric Fleet

Oslo, Norway, serves as a case study for successful urban sustainability initiatives. The city’s commitment to replacing its public transport fleet with electric options has significantly reduced CO2 emissions, setting an example for other cities worldwide. As of 2022, over 90% of the city’s bus fleet is electric, highlighting effective policy-making in promoting sustainable urban mobility.

The European Green Deal

The European Green Deal aims to make Europe the first climate-neutral continent by 2050. This ambitious plan includes significant investments in EV technology, enhancing connectivity between EU countries through a unified charging infrastructure. Such policies can drive innovation and ensure a competitive edge for European manufacturers on the global stage.

Frequently Asked Questions (FAQ)

  • What is the environmental impact of EVs?

    EVs produce zero tailpipe emissions, significantly reducing air pollution in urban areas. They also contribute to lower greenhouse gas emissions when charged with renewable energy.

  • How can I charge an electric vehicle?

    Home charging stations are the most convenient, but public stations are rapidly expanding worldwide. Apps like PlugShare can help locate nearby charging points.

  • What are the main barriers to EV adoption?

    The primary barriers include high initial costs, limited range, and charging infrastructure challenges. However, these barriers are being progressively addressed.
